> ResettableInputStream returns Signed Data when parsing binary stream
> --------------------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: FLUME-2074
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/FLUME-2074
> Project: Flume
> Issue Type: Bug
> Components: Sinks+Sources
> Affects Versions: v1.4.0
> Reporter: Hans Uhlig
> Priority: Critical
>
> ResettableInputStream returns signed values( -128 - 127 ) when reading data,
> specifically -1 when file stream contains 0xFF rather than unsigned data
> (0-255) and negative control signals. This causes a premature EOF to be
> detected by deserializers written to obey defined control signals.
> ResettableInputStream.read() returns an integer and should be returning the
> unsigned value of the byte (0 - 255) with -1 as en EOF rather than the signed
> value of (-128 - 127).
